The Inner Life of Animals: Love, Grief, and Compassion -- Surprising Observations of a Hidden World

5/27/2021

 
Picture
2016, Ludwig Verlag, Random House Publishing
"And now things got interesting, for the other pigs that had never heard such sounds and therefore had no idea what they meant. Despite this, they experienced the same emotions the musical pigs experienced. If the musical pigs were happy, the newcomers also played and jumped around; in contrast, if the musical pigs were so scared that they urinated on themselves, the newcomers caught the feeling and exhibited the same behavior. Pigs clearly can experience empathy."

Peter Wohlleben

Wohlleben, a German forester, is the author of the 2016 New York Times bestseller, The Hidden Life of Trees. He has two recent books for children, Can You Hear the Trees Talking? and Peter and the Tree Children.

Book Synopsis

Researchers are discovering quite a bit of evidence supporting animal awareness which Wohlleben weaves with personal observations to raise a number of ethical questions. Succinctly, if animals are social creatures with the ability to feel joy or to suffer, then how are we to interact with each species?  The Notes at the end of the book provide ample citation information to check out the research for yourself.

Zoology, animal behavior, 277 pages. An exploration of personal observations, as well as ethical and scientific questions about animals' emotional lives.
